Matthew Robert Field [1] OBE is a British diplomat. [2] He joined HM Diplomatic Service in 2003. [2] Between August 2018 and June 2022 he has served as the British Ambassador to Bosnia and Herzegovina. [3] [4] In January 2023 he took up the post of ambassador to the Czech Republic. [5] [6]
Field was appointed Officer of the Order of the British Empire (OBE) in the 2023 New Year Honours for services to British foreign policy. [7]
